Why gutter cleaning matters for Enfield properties

Gutter cleaning service for Enfield homes and rooflines

Gutters exist to carry rainwater safely from the roof into the drainage system. When they are blocked, water has nowhere to go. It can back up beneath tiles, spill over the edge of the gutter, or run down exterior walls. Over time, that can lead to staining, cracks, damp inside the home, mould growth, and deterioration of mortar or render. On commercial buildings, blocked gutters can affect entrances, loading areas, signage, and the appearance of the premises.

Enfield properties face a number of practical challenges that make regular gutter maintenance especially useful. Many roads have mature trees nearby, which means leaf fall can be heavy in autumn and twigs can gather in roof channels at any time of year. Moss from pitched roofs, silt from road dust, and general weather debris can also build up gradually. In more built-up areas, gutters may not be easy to inspect from the ground, so a problem can go unnoticed until rainwater starts overflowing.

Regular gutter clearing helps protect your property in several ways: it reduces water overflow, supports better drainage, lowers the chance of blockages in downpipes, and helps you spot small issues before they become expensive repairs. For many customers, it is one of those sensible maintenance tasks that pays for itself in peace of mind.

Signs your gutters need attention

Clear gutters and downpipes on an Enfield home after professional cleaning

Many people only think about gutters when rainwater is clearly spilling over, but there are usually earlier warning signs. Spotting these signs early can save time, reduce the chance of water damage, and help you arrange a clean before the issue affects the building more seriously. If you notice any of the following, it may be time to arrange professional gutter clearing.

One of the most obvious signs is water pouring over the edge of the gutter during rainfall. You might also notice damp patches near the top of exterior walls, staining under the roofline, or mildew around window frames. On the ground, there may be water pooling near the foundations, splash marks on brickwork, or plant growth coming from the gutter itself. In some cases, birds may pick at the debris and make the blockage worse.

Other indicators include: slow-draining downpipes, sagging gutter sections, visible moss or leaf build-up from below, or a gutter that has not been cleaned for a long period. If your property is surrounded by trees or you have recently experienced stormy weather, it is worth checking sooner rather than later. A planned clean is almost always easier than waiting for an urgent call-out after overflow has already started.

Common problems caused by blocked gutters

  • Overflowing rainwater and water marks on walls
  • Damp inside lofts or upper rooms
  • Damage to fascia boards and soffits
  • Foundation erosion from repeated pooling
  • Blocked downpipes and drainage back-up
  • Staining to patios, paths, and external masonry

What affects the cost of gutter cleaning?

Many customers want an idea of what influences the price before they request a quote. While exact costs are not fixed here, several common factors affect how the job is assessed. The type of building is one of the biggest considerations: a low bungalow is not the same as a tall townhouse or a multi-unit commercial block. Access matters too, because a property with limited side access, shared driveways, or restricted parking may require additional planning.

The condition of the gutters also plays a role. A routine clear-out after leaf fall is usually more straightforward than a system that has been blocked for a long time, or one where debris has compacted in multiple sections. Downpipe blockages, hard-to-reach rear rooflines, conservatories, and extensions can all affect the level of work involved. If the gutters have not been checked for several years, there may be more time needed to restore proper flow.

Another factor is whether the building has special access needs. Commercial premises may require coordination with site managers or tenants. Residential properties may need attention to parking, garden access, or neighbouring boundaries. A sensible quote takes all of this into account so that you know what is involved before the work begins. Transparent, practical pricing is easier for customers to trust than vague estimates that do not reflect the property.

Frequently asked questions

Below are some of the questions local customers often ask before arranging gutter cleaning in Enfield. If you have a different situation, it is always sensible to ask for tailored advice based on your property.

How often should gutters be cleaned?

That depends on the property and its surroundings. Homes near trees may need more frequent attention, while some buildings only need a yearly visit. Properties exposed to heavy debris or stormy weather may benefit from checks at different times of the year.

Can you clean gutters on taller or awkward properties?

Many properties can be cleaned using suitable access equipment or gutter vacuum methods, depending on the job and safe working conditions. The right approach depends on the height, shape, and layout of the building.

Do you clear blocked downpipes too?

Where accessible, yes. Downpipes are an important part of the system, and if they are blocked the gutters may still overflow even after the visible debris has been removed.

What if my property has a conservatory or extension?

These features are common and are usually taken into account when planning the job. Access may be different at the rear or side of the property, but that does not usually prevent the work from being carried out.

Is gutter cleaning suitable for flats and managed buildings?

Yes. Flats, blocks, and shared properties often benefit from planned maintenance because blockages can affect multiple residents or communal areas. Access arrangements simply need to be confirmed in advance.

Should I book a clean after a roof repair?

It is often a good idea. Roof work can dislodge debris that ends up in the gutters, and it is sensible to make sure the system is flowing properly afterwards.

Can gutter cleaning help with damp problems?

It can help if overflowing gutters are part of the cause. If you already have damp indoors, it is worth checking whether external water is getting into the building. Gutter cleaning is one important part of that picture.
